Ready for an easy dinner idea, perfect for a busy mid-week meal? Gyros! I buy all the ingredients from Trader Joe’s and assemble in about 8 minutes. Here’s what to use:

  • 3 gyro slices

  • 2 Tbls tzatziki sauce

  • Naan bread

  • Sliced tomato

  • Sliced red onion

Sauté the gyro slices for two minutes each side. Warm up the naan in a toaster. Assemble. Enjoy!
